Safety and Security. Contractor shall comply with all applicable federal, state, and local laws, regulations, ordinances, policies, and procedures regarding student health and safety. Contractor must request student health information, such as whether the student has allergies, asthma, diabetes, etc., from parents or guardians before student enrollment pursuant to Education Code section 8483.4. Contractor shall also be responsible for ascertaining and adhering to all District Board Policies (“BP”) and Administrative Procedures (“AR”) pertaining to student health, safety, and security, including, but not limited to, BP/AR 5142 and BP/AR 3516, which are attached hereto and incorporated herein by reference as Exhibit H. In addition to providing the fingerprinting and background check information to the District set forth in Section 14, Contractor shall work with the District to deliver any additional necessary information related to Contractor and all Contractor employees and volunteers providing Services so the District can issue a badge to each person, which shall be utilized to access school sites in provision of such Services.”
Safety and Security the answers that can be given by TT regarding safety and security aspects are rather weak; accidents in passenger or rail transport cannot be modelled; indirectly the traffic flows by mode indicate spatially where main transport activities are located and thus, where a great number of people (and/or goods) would be affected by an unpredictable event; based on international safety data (IRTAD, CARE, WRS) the risks of accidents are covered in TREMOVE; for road, rail and air transport accident costs are expressed in EURO per vehicle-kilometre and included in external costs calculation.

Safety and Security. OAOT will ensure that OAOT Personnel assigned to work on IBM's or Customer's premises: (i) do not bring weapons of any kind onto IBM's or Customers premises; (ii) do not manufacture, sell, distribute, possess, use or be under the influence of controlled substances (for nonmedical reasons) or alcoholic beverages while on IBM's or Customer's promises; (iii) do not have in their possession hazardous materials of any kind on IBM's or Customers premises without IBM's authorization; (iv) acknowledge that all persons, property, and vehicles entering or leaving IBM's or Customer's premises are subject to search; and (v) remain in authorized areas only (limited to the work locations, cafeterias, rest rooms and, in the event of a medical emergency, IBM's medical facilities). OAOT will promptly notify IBM of any accident or security incidents involving loss of or misuse or damage to IBM's intellectual or physical assets; physical altercations; assaults; or harassment and provide IBM with a copy of any accident or incident report involving the above. OAOT must coordinate with IBM access to IBM's or Customers premises during non-regular working hours.
